feat:样式微调

This commit is contained in:
zhangyu
2021-02-04 18:35:53 +08:00
parent 15df380a10
commit f13caa5872
9 changed files with 41 additions and 18 deletions

View File

@@ -20,6 +20,12 @@ Created by iconfont
/>
<missing-glyph />
<glyph glyph-name="revoke1" unicode="&#59118;" d="M444.51696428 665.85277317h437.50983336L796.94424055 752.48106438a40.05466394 40.05466394 0 0 0 0 56.45288137 38.44172462 38.44172462 0 0 0 55.51200003 0l152.01954619-154.57336599a40.05466394 40.05466394 0 0 0 0-56.52008827L852.38903539 443.13271339a39.1809878 39.1809878 0 0 0-55.51200089 0 40.05466394 40.05466394 0 0 0 0 56.45288222l85.2169692 86.22505574H444.51696428c-160.48747825 0-290.79954668-125.47325044-290.79954667-279.57617577 0-154.23733744 130.37927447-279.64338183 290.79954667-279.64338269h401.75634153c21.64027172 0 39.1137826-17.74233424 39.11378259-39.78584057a39.3153999 39.3153999 0 0 0-39.11378259-39.71863452H444.51696428C240.74894344-52.84617615000002 75.15382385 108.44777135000004 75.15382385 306.70491625c0 197.78670337 165.59511959 359.14785692 369.36314043 359.14785692z" horiz-adv-x="1102" />
<glyph glyph-name="revoke" unicode="&#59119;" d="M646.81519655 665.85277317h-437.50983338L294.38792112 752.48106438a40.05466394 40.05466394 0 0 1 0 56.45288137 38.44172462 38.44172462 0 0 1-55.51200087 0l-152.01954533-154.57336599a40.05466394 40.05466394 0 0 1 0-56.52008827L238.94312629 443.13271339a39.1809878 39.1809878 0 0 1 55.51200002 0 40.05466394 40.05466394 0 0 1 0 56.45288222L209.23815711 585.8778574h437.57703944c160.48747825 0 290.79954668-125.47325044 290.79954753-279.57617663 0-154.23733744-130.37927447-279.64338183-290.79954753-279.64338182H245.05885502a39.3153999 39.3153999 0 0 1-39.1137826-39.78584058c0-21.97630029 17.47351088-39.71863452 39.1137826-39.71863452h401.75634153C850.58321738-52.84617615000002 1016.17833782 108.44777135000004 1016.17833782 306.70491625c0 197.78670337-165.59511959 359.14785692-369.36314127 359.14785692z" horiz-adv-x="1102" />
<glyph glyph-name="overview-endpoint" unicode="&#59115;" d="M510.90486451 673.95312647c11.59554802 0 21.00082594-9.40527792 21.00082682-21.00082594v-170.77665876h90.73516496c21.51618377 59.16950578 55.62642172 101.46104736 102.74944149 126.35926691a21.00082594 21.00082594 0 0 0 19.64801284-37.17017455c-33.36941113-17.58658154-59.20171614-47.21964909-77.23923567-89.18909236h47.28406893c14.26896647 0 27.12069914-8.69666145 32.46753516-21.99933123l91.47599178-228.17462207c2.86667709-7.08616814 3.28540559-14.78432429 1.38502432-21.93491227H167.99873478a34.97990357 34.97990357 0 0 0 1.73933211 22.83678825l99.20635742 228.20683155c5.54009553 12.75510334 18.13414885 21.03303629 32.08101702 21.03303629l38.20088932 0.03220948c-18.03751953 41.96944239-43.86982454 71.60251082-77.20702531 89.22130184a21.00082594 21.00082594 0 0 0 19.58359213 37.13796507c47.15522926-24.89821868 81.26546721-67.18976025 102.78165184-126.35926691h105.48727978V652.95230053c0 10.53262289 7.79478548 19.26149382 17.90867985 20.74314746zM827.23786329 193.96184743000003c11.59554802 0 21.00082594-9.40527792 21.00082681-21.00082595v-195.99697574c0-19.32591366-15.65398991-34.97990357-34.97990444-34.97990357H194.47523641c-19.32591366 0-34.97990357 15.65398991-34.97990357 34.97990357v195.99697574c0 11.59554802 9.40527792 21.00082594 20.96861645 21.00082595h646.773914z m-87.9651172-96.62956831h-483.14784495a32.20985668 32.20985668 0 0 1 0-64.41971248h483.14784495a32.20985668 32.20985668 0 0 1 0 64.41971248zM216.89329615 722.94431803a90.99284432 90.99284432 0 1 0 0-181.98568862 90.99284432 90.99284432 0 0 0 0 181.98568862z m587.99092724 0a90.99284432 90.99284432 0 1 0 0-181.98568862 90.99284432 90.99284432 0 0 0 0 181.98568862zM510.87265503 834.93798828a90.99284432 90.99284432 0 1 0 0-181.98568775 90.99284432 90.99284432 0 0 0 0 181.98568775z" horiz-adv-x="1024" />

Before

Width:  |  Height:  |  Size: 129 KiB

After

Width:  |  Height:  |  Size: 130 KiB

File diff suppressed because one or more lines are too long

View File

@@ -180,21 +180,22 @@
</div>
<div
class="color-tab"
v-if="item.showColor">
v-show="item.showColor">
<div :class="{'color-active':item.showType=='fill'}" @click="changeShowPicker(item ,'fill')">Fill</div>
<div :class="{'color-active':item.showType=='line'}" @click="changeShowPicker(item , 'line')">Line</div>
<div :class="{'color-active':item.showType=='text'}" @click="changeShowPicker(item , 'text')">Text</div>
</div>
</div>
<span> > </span>
</span>
<span v-else>base</span>
</el-col>
<el-col class="thresholds-cell" :span="4">
<el-input
<el-col class="thresholds-cell" :span="4" style="display: flex">
<span> > </span>
<el-input-number
v-if="item.level!==0"
v-model="item.value"
@change="valueMappingValueChange(item)"
:controls="false"
size="small"
/>
<span v-else>base</span>
@@ -229,7 +230,7 @@
<!--默认-->
<span v-if="item.level===0">base</span>
</el-col>
<el-col class="thresholds-cell" :span="4">
<el-col class="thresholds-cell" :span="4" style="text-align: center">
<i v-if="item.level!==0" @click="valueMappingDel(index, item)"
class="nz-icon nz-icon-minus">
</i>
@@ -237,7 +238,7 @@
</el-row>
</div>
</div>
<div @click="valueMappingAdd()" style="text-align: center">
<div @click="valueMappingAdd()" style="text-align: center" class="value-mapping-add">
<i class="nz-icon nz-icon-plus"></i>
</div>
@@ -1655,7 +1656,7 @@
},
showColor:undefined,
animateType:this.selection.pen.type?1:'upDown',
value:'',
value:0,
level:this.selection.pen.data.valueMapping.length,
showType:'fill',//bac text border
});
@@ -1711,6 +1712,8 @@
.props-box /deep/ .el-tabs--card > .el-tabs__header .el-tabs__item {
box-sizing: content-box;
height: 31px;
line-height: 31px;
}
</style>
<style>
@@ -1728,7 +1731,7 @@
background: #eeeeee;
height: 36px;
line-height: 36px;
border-radius: 10px 0 0 0;
border-radius: 0;
padding-left: 10px;
}
@@ -1942,7 +1945,13 @@
line-height: 32px;
}
}
.value-mapping-add{
background: #FA901C30;
margin-bottom: 10px;
height: 24px;
line-height: 24px;
color: #FA901C;
}
.mb10 {
margin-bottom: 10px;
}

View File

@@ -1,7 +1,7 @@
<template>
<div class="tool-top" id="tool-top">
<div id="undo" :class="['top-tool-item',cachesIndex>0?'':'top-tool-item-disabled']" @click="undo"> <i class="nz-icon nz-icon-jiantou-left" /> </div>
<div id="redo" :class="['top-tool-item',redoFlag?'':'top-tool-item-disabled']" @click="redo"> <i class="nz-icon nz-icon-jiantou-right" /> </div>
<div id="undo" :class="['top-tool-item',cachesIndex>0?'':'top-tool-item-disabled']" @click="undo"> <i class="nz-icon nz-icon-revoke" /> </div>
<div id="redo" :class="['top-tool-item',redoFlag?'':'top-tool-item-disabled']" @click="redo"> <i class="nz-icon nz-icon-revoke1" /> </div>
<!--<div class="top-tool-item" @click="centerView"> 居中</div>-->
<!--<div class="top-tool-item" @click="fitView"> 自适应</div>-->
<!--<div :class="['top-tool-item',toolShow.node?'tool-item-active':'']" @click="toolShowChange('node')"> 节点工具 </div>-->

View File

@@ -1832,7 +1832,7 @@
top: 0;
background: #FFFFFF;
box-shadow: inset 1px 0 0 0 rgba(0, 0, 0, 0.09);
border-radius: 10px;
border-radius: 0px;
}
}